Property Overview: 647 Ash Street, Winnipeg

Key Characteristics & Appeal

This 1951 two-storey home in Central River Heights sits on a 4,806 sqft lot. With 1,379 sqft of living space, a renovated basement, and a detached garage, it offers a practical layout in a well-established neighborhood. The home recently sold for $440k.

Its primary appeal lies in its location and value within the context of the area. While the lot size is below average for Ash Street itself, it is a manageable size for maintenance and is typical for Central River Heights overall. The sale price positioned the property above the Winnipeg city-wide average, suggesting a premium for the desirable River Heights location. The renovated basement adds modern, functional space without the need for immediate updates.

This property would suit a buyer looking for a character home in a prime neighborhood who prefers a yard of manageable scale. It’s a strong fit for small families, professionals, or downsizers seeking single-level living potential with the basement space, while still offering the traditional two-storey layout. The buyer is likely one who values location and community over maximizing square footage, appreciating that they are purchasing into a sought-after area at a price point that reflects that demand.


Frequently Asked Questions

1. Is the lot size a disadvantage?
While the land area is below the average for Ash Street, it is very typical for the Central River Heights neighborhood overall. It represents a lower-maintenance yard while still providing private outdoor space, which can be a benefit for many buyers.

2. How does the sale price compare to the assessed value?
The home sold for $440,000 against an assessed value of $40,300. This large difference is normal and reflects the market value premium for a renovated home in a high-demand neighborhood, whereas the assessed value is used for municipal tax purposes and often lags behind current market trends.

3. What does the "renovated basement" include?
The listing confirms the basement is renovated but does not specify the finishes or layout. This is a key detail to clarify with the selling agent to understand the quality of the renovation and whether it includes legal egress, a bathroom, or a kitchenette.

4. How does the living space compare to nearby homes?
At 1,379 sqft, the living area is slightly smaller than the average on Ash Street but is actually slightly larger than the average home in Central River Heights and Winnipeg overall. It offers a comfortable size for the area.

5. What is the significance of the home’s age?
Built in 1951, the home is older than the Winnipeg city-wide average but is typical for its historic neighborhood. This age suggests classic construction and character, but a thorough inspection is advised to understand the condition of major aging components like the roof, plumbing, and wiring.
